Each carpet is woven knot by knot on an upright loom using methods handed down through generations of Berber weaving families across the Middle and High Atlas. The natural indigo dye gives the blue field a rich, luminous depth that only softens and deepens with time, and because every piece is made entirely by hand, no two rugs are ever identical. The rug is crafted from one hundred percent natural sheep wool, its plush high pile soft underfoot and its flat-weave reverse lending weight and drape. Hand-braided ivory tassels finish both ends.
